    Efficient Linear Guide Rail Solution for Automation: Powering High-Throughput Smart Manufacturing

    Efficient Linear Guide Rail Solution for Automation is a cutting-edge integrated linear motion system meticulously engineered to redefine efficiency benchmarks for modern automation applications, serving as the core driving force for high-speed, low-energy, and low-maintenance operations across diverse industrial sectors—including smart factory automation lines, robotic handling systems, electronic component high-speed assembly equipment, automotive intelligent production lines, semiconductor wafer processing machines, and precision packaging systems. Designed to address the efficiency bottlenecks of traditional linear guide rails in automation scenarios, such as excessive energy consumption, limited operating speed, frequent maintenance downtime, and cumbersome integration with automated control systems, this comprehensive solution combines optimized structural design, high-performance lightweight materials, and intelligent functional modules to deliver unparalleled operational efficiency that directly translates to enhanced production throughput and reduced operational costs. Unlike conventional linear guide rails that force trade-offs between speed and precision, or durability and energy efficiency, our Efficient Linear Guide Rail Solution for Automation adopts a lightweight yet high-rigidity aluminum alloy base paired with a hardened stainless steel rail (HRC 60-63) and high-precision ceramic rolling elements, achieving an exceptional balance of key performance metrics: a maximum operating speed of up to 12 m/s, positioning accuracy of ±0.0015 mm, repeatability of ±0.0008 mm, and an ultra-low friction coefficient of 0.0009—reducing energy consumption by 45% compared to standard guide rails while ensuring smooth, jitter-free motion even during 24/7 continuous high-frequency operation. What distinguishes this solution is its automation-centric efficient design: the integrated intelligent self-lubrication system with a large-capacity lubricant reservoir extends maintenance intervals to 12,000 operating hours, which is 80% longer than traditional guide rails, minimizing unplanned downtime that disrupts automated production schedules; the aerodynamically optimized slider structure reduces air resistance during high-speed movement, further enhancing energy efficiency and reducing heat generation; and the IP67-rated sealed enclosure, pre-assembled at the factory, effectively blocks dust, industrial coolants, and moisture, ensuring stable performance in harsh automation environments without requiring manual intervention. Additionally, the solution features a standardized and modular design that covers a comprehensive range of specifications—rail widths from 15 mm to 100 mm, slider types (flange, square, compact, ultra-thin for space-constrained automation units), and custom rail lengths (500 mm to 12,000 mm)—enabling seamless integration with mainstream automated control systems (Siemens, Fanuc, Mitsubishi PLC/CNC systems) and robotic arms. This plug-and-play adaptability reduces on-site integration time by 60% compared to custom-fit alternatives, significantly shortening project lead times and lowering the total cost of ownership for manufacturers. Whether deployed in high-speed electronic component placement machines requiring microsecond-level positioning and rapid traverse, automated automotive parts assembly lines demanding consistent high-throughput motion, or robotic warehousing systems needing energy-efficient and continuous operation, this solution delivers reliable, high-efficiency linear motion that empowers automation systems to maximize productivity and minimize per-unit production costs.
    Beyond its core efficiency and speed advantages, the Efficient Linear Guide Rail Solution for Automation is engineered to enhance the overall reliability and adaptability of smart automation ecosystems. It exhibits exceptional environmental resilience, operating stably across a temperature range of -35°C to 170°C, making it suitable for both ultra-clean automation environments (such as semiconductor cleanrooms) and harsh industrial automation settings (like heavy-duty automotive component manufacturing). The solution’s high dynamic load-bearing capacity (up to 90 kN) and excellent vibration damping performance ensure minimal deflection even under sudden load changes—a critical attribute for automation systems where motion stability directly impacts product quality and process consistency. For manufacturers prioritizing quality traceability and regulatory compliance in automated production, each component within the solution is embedded with a unique RFID chip for full lifecycle tracking, and all products strictly comply with international industry standards such as ISO 14728-1, DIN 645, and IATF 16949, ensuring seamless compatibility with global automation systems and facilitating compliance with strict quality management protocols.
